Injury Report: Hornets vs. Lakers – Monday‘s Game, Jan. 2
- Kelly Oubre Jr. (Hornets): Oubre Jr. is out for Monday’s (Jan. 2) game against the Lakers.
- Cody Martin (Hornets): Martin underwent surgery on his left knee and will about six weeks, according to Shams Charania of The Athletic.
- Dennis Smith Jr. (Hornets): Smith Jr. is questionable for Monday’s (Jan. 2) game against the Lakers.
- Lonnie Walker IV (Lakers): Walker IV is questionable for Monday’s (Jan. 2) game against Charlotte.
- LeBron James (Lakers): James is probable for Monday’s (Jan. 2) game against Charlotte.
- Anthony Davis (Lakers): The Lakers announced that Davis is dealing with a stress injury in his right foot. The team announced that there is no timetable for his return.
Los Angeles Lakers Offensive Stats & Trends
The Lakers are shooting 31% from three (124/404) this season — lowest among NBA teams; League Avg: 36%
The Lakers are shooting 32% from three (67/208) in the first half this season — 3rd lowest among NBA teams; League Avg: 37%
The Lakers have made 9.5 three-pointers per game this season — 2nd lowest among NBA teams; League Avg: 12.2
The Lakers have averaged 55.5 points in the paint per game (722 points/13 games) this season — 3rd best among NBA teams; League Avg: 48.9
Charlotte Hornets Offensive Stats & Trends
The Hornets have averaged 1.12 points per shot (629 points/561 shots) at home this season — lowest among NBA teams; League Avg: 1.29
The Hornets have a TS% of 46% at home this season — lowest among NBA teams; League Avg: 51%
The Hornets have averaged 1.18 points per shot (1,522 points/1,286 shots) this season — lowest among NBA teams; League Avg: 1.27
The Hornets have an assist to turnover ratio of 2.2 (1,272 assists/ 573 TOs) in the second half since the start of the 2021-22 season — tied for best among NBA teams; League Avg: 1.8
Los Angeles Lakers Defensive Stats & Trends
The Lakers have averaged 5.8 blocks per game (284 blocks/49 games) at home since the start of the 2021-22 season — tied for 4th best among NBA teams; League Avg: 4.9
The Lakers have blocked 867 shots since the start of the 2020-21 season — 7th most among NBA teams
The Lakers have averaged 34.6 defensive rebounds per game (450 rebounds/13 games) this season — 5th best among NBA teams; League Avg: 33.1
The Lakers have averaged 8.1 steals per game (396 steals/49 games) at home since the start of the 2021-22 season — 5th best among NBA teams; League Avg: 7.5
Charlotte Hornets Defensive Stats & Trends
The Hornets have averaged 8.1 steals per game (1,360 steals/167 games) since the start of the 2020-21 season — 6th best among NBA teams; League Avg: 7.6
The Hornets have blocked 77 shots this season — 9th most among NBA teams
The Hornets have 1,360 steals since the start of the 2020-21 season — 6th most among NBA teams
The Hornets have averaged 33.2 defensive rebounds per game (5,550 rebounds/167 games) since the start of the 2020-21 season — 9th lowest among NBA teams; League Avg: 34.1
